-
[프로그래머스] 231016-231022 코테 기록📗TIL/JavaScript 2023. 10. 22. 00:41
Number.isInteger(n) : n이 정수인지 아닌지 확인 후 true false 반환
Math.sqrt(n) : n의 제곱근을 반환한다. ex) Math.sqrt(25)는 5
a%b : a를 b로 나눈 나머지를 반환한다. a보다 b가 더 클 때는 0번 나눌 수 있고, 한번도 못 나눴기 때문에 나머지는 a 자체가 된다. 수학문제 풀듯이 생각해서 나머지를 자꾸 헷갈리는데 참고하기.
[...array].sort((a,b)=> a-b) : 오름차순 정렬. 배열을 얕은복사 한 이유는 기존 배열을 수정하지 않으려고.
Math.max(...array) : 최대값 찾기. apply(null, array) 메소드 또는 스프레드 연산자 ...을 사용하여 배열의 요소를 개별 인수로 전달할 수 있다.
'📗TIL > JavaScript' 카테고리의 다른 글
[프로그래머스] 231113-231119 코테 기록 (0) 2023.11.19 [프로그래머스] 231023-231028 코테 기록 (0) 2023.10.23 객체의 data를 순회하면서 key, value를 모두 사용할 때 - Object.entries() (0) 2023.05.02 [JS] 리액트에서 dataset 사용하기 (0) 2023.03.20 JS기초 12 - 제이쿼리 기초 애니메이션 (0) 2022.10.02